What is the NCAA Womens Final Four Logo?

2026 NCAA Women`s Final Four logo featuring iconic elements and vibrant colors that represent Phoenix and the state of Arizona. Designed by Section 127 in Indianapolis, the 2026 Women`s Final Four logo includes numerous area landmarks and tributes in the logo design. The logo`s yellow, red and turquoise color palette and interior patterning are inspired by the Native American culture and art of the Southwest. The natural beauty of Arizona is portrayed through mountains and a radiant sky that includes a Southwest stylized sun with a basketball. Phoenix will host the Women`s Final Four for the first time in 2026 after hosting the NCAA Men`s Final Four in 2017 and 2024.
